# check if kubectl installed
function check_kubectl {
echo "checking kubectl"
command -v kubectl >/dev/null 2>&1
if [[ $? -ne 0 ]]; then
echo "kubectl not installed, exiting."
exit 1
else
echo -n "found kubectl, " && kubectl version --short --client
fi
}
# check if kind installed
function check_kind {
echo "checking kind"
command -v kind >/dev/null 2>&1
if [[ $? -ne 0 ]]; then
echo "installing kind ."
GO111MODULE="on" go install sigs.k8s.io/kind@v0.19.0
if [[ $? -ne 0 ]]; then
echo "kind installed failed, exiting."
exit 1
fi
# avoid modifying go.sum and go.mod when installing the kind
git checkout -- go.mod go.sum
export PATH=$PATH:$GOPATH/bin
else
echo -n "found kind, version: " && kind version
fi
}
# check if golangci-lint installed
function check_golangci-lint {
GOPATH="${GOPATH:-$(go env GOPATH)}"
echo "checking golangci-lint"
export PATH=$PATH:$GOPATH/bin
expectedVersion="1.51.1"
command -v golangci-lint >/dev/null 2>&1
if [[ $? -ne 0 ]]; then
install_golangci-lint
else
version=$(golangci-lint version)
if [[ $version =~ $expectedVersion ]]; then
echo -n "found golangci-lint, version: " && golangci-lint version
else
echo "golangci-lint version not matched, now version is $version, begin to install new version $expectedVersion"
install_golangci-lint
fi
fi
}
function install_golangci-lint {
echo "installing golangci-lint ."
curl -sSfL https://raw.githubusercontent.com/golangci/golangci-lint/master/install.sh | sh -s -- -b ${GOPATH}/bin v1.51.1
if [[ $? -ne 0 ]]; then
echo "golangci-lint installed failed, exiting."
exit 1
fi
export PATH=$PATH:$GOPATH/bin
}

# install CNI plugins
function install_cni_plugins() {
CNI_DOWNLOAD_ADDR=${CNI_DOWNLOAD_ADDR:-"https://github.com/containernetworking/plugins/releases/download/v1.1.1/cni-plugins-linux-amd64-v1.1.1.tgz"}
CNI_PKG=${CNI_DOWNLOAD_ADDR##*/}
CNI_CONF_OVERWRITE=${CNI_CONF_OVERWRITE:-"true"}
echo -e "The installation of the cni plugin will overwrite the cni config file. Use export CNI_CONF_OVERWRITE=false to disable it."
# install CNI plugins if not exist
if [ ! -f "/opt/cni/bin/loopback" ]; then
echo -e "start installing CNI plugins..."
sudo mkdir -p /opt/cni/bin
wget ${CNI_DOWNLOAD_ADDR}
if [ ! -f ${CNI_PKG} ]; then
echo -e "cni plugins package does not exits"
exit 1
fi
sudo tar Cxzvf /opt/cni/bin ${CNI_PKG}
sudo rm -rf ${CNI_PKG}
if [ ! -f "/opt/cni/bin/loopback" ]; then
echo -e "the ${CNI_PKG} package does not contain a loopback file."
exit 1
fi
# create CNI netconf file
CNI_CONFIG_FILE="/etc/cni/net.d/10-containerd-net.conflist"
if [ -f ${CNI_CONFIG_FILE} ]; then
if [ ${CNI_CONF_OVERWRITE} == "false" ]; then
echo -e "CNI netconf file already exist and will no overwrite"
return
fi
echo -e "Configuring cni, ${CNI_CONFIG_FILE} already exists, will be backup as ${CNI_CONFIG_FILE}-bak ..."
sudo mv ${CNI_CONFIG_FILE} ${CNI_CONFIG_FILE}-bak
fi
sudo mkdir -p "/etc/cni/net.d/"
sudo sh -c 'cat > '${CNI_CONFIG_FILE}' <<EOF
{
"cniVersion": "1.0.0",
"name": "containerd-net",
"plugins": [
{
"type": "bridge",
"bridge": "cni0",
"isGateway": true,
"ipMasq": true,
"promiscMode": true,
"ipam": {
"type": "host-local",
"ranges": [
[{
"subnet": "10.88.0.0/16"
}],
[{
"subnet": "2001:db8:4860::/64"
}]
],
"routes": [
{ "dst": "0.0.0.0/0" },
{ "dst": "::/0" }
]
}
},
{
"type": "portmap",
"capabilities": {"portMappings": true}
}
]
}
EOF'
else
echo "CNI plugins already installed and no need to install"
fi
}
